To the Editor: We read with great interest the paper by Mackel et al,1 “A Scoping Review of Burnout in Neurosurgery,” in which the authors published a comprehensive view of burnout among US neurosurgeons. Their analysis can be regarded as timely because all the studies included have been published in the last 10 yr, relevant both for the economic burden and for the compromised quality of care, and forthright given that it identifies in wellness programs emphasizing solidarity a way to counteract the problem.2 The strengths of their research lie in having analyzed studies conducted on both residents and attendings and having compared burnout rate in neurosurgery vs other US specialties. The topic is of great interest, and the possible implications involve different realities and neurosurgical contexts transversally. We believe it is important burnout in neurosurgery is not an absolute and fixed entity; on the contrary, it is strongly influenced by the broader cultural context in which it is embedded. Therefore, when looking from a global perspective, analyzing the way the phenomenon is addressed and its relevance would be of interest. This holds true for extra US realities especially. Focusing on Europe first, a difference to outline relates to the perception of burnout. The latter is much lower, as shown by the different rate of publications on the topic: Table 6 reported a total of 4 surveys on the topic conducted in Europe, of whom 2 were French. This means many countries, including Italy, have never produced literature on the topic. In contrast, North American studies are much more numerous and “ubiquitous.” Notwithstanding with this, intercontinental comparison revealed that the United States and Canada had the lowest proportion of neurosurgery trainees at risk for burnout (11.2%), whereas Europe had the highest (26.9%).3 A first, important consideration can be made: It seems a lower burnout state recognition, and, therefore, less incentive for initiatives to prevent it translates into a doubling of the risk. Further research is needed. Moving on to Asian reality, burnout is even less investigated than in Europe (3 studies). In addition, a Chinese study published by Yu et al1,3 found that academic neurosurgeons have a significantly lower rate of burnout compared to nonacademic neurosurgeons (P < .01) even if they must work a long hour; this could be explained by the high sense of personal accomplishment, and possibly by the high salaries (P < .01).4,5 Hence a second, important consideration: How much cultural diversity weighs on burnout risk? Heterogeneity could reveal itself as a potential issue in terms of populations included, scales used to measure burnout, and hypothetical ways out. Therefore, the future challenge will be to disentangle cultural and noncultural risk factors to make effective comparisons between different realities. In thanking the author for providing such an interesting food for thought, we wish future studies on burnout in neurosurgery would shade light in contexts yet insufficiently explored worldwide and inclusively analyze and compare relevant differences in the wider framework of sociocultural diversities.
